Dharmavaram is a Mandal in the Anantapur District of Andhra Pradesh. Dharmavaram has a population of 1,72,479 peoples. There are about 13 villages in Dharmavaram block. Chigicherla: The total geographical area of village is 3805 hectares. Chigicherla has a total population of 4,931 peoples. There are about 1,189 houses in one of the dharmavaram villages called as Chigicherla. Dharmavaram is nearest town to Chigicherla which is approximately 14km away. 3. Darsimala: The total geographical area of village is 3462 hectares. Darsimala has a total population of 3,591 peoples. There are about 896 houses in Darsimala village. Elukuntla: The total geographical area of village is 1987 hectares. The village has a total population of 1,998 peoples. There are about 516 houses in Elukuntla village. Elukuntla is nearest to one of the dharmavaram village called as darsimala.
